WHEN shopkeeper Ali Nowroozi was confronted by a robber wielding a metal baton, he grabbed a piece of wood from behind his counter and chased him out of the store.

The father-of-two had challenged the man after he entered his Alvaston shop, telling him to remove a scarf covering his face. He refused and instead pulled out an extendable baton and waved it at Mr Nowroozi, 40.

The store owner pushed his shop alarm and picked up a 2ft piece of wood. The raider fled from Wilmorton Stores empty-handed, shouting back "I only wanted beer!", and was chased down London Road by the shopkeeper.

Mr Nowroozi said: "I was scared, I don't deny it but I was not going to let someone just walk into my shop and take something from me without putting up a fight.

"I think by challenging the man and not standing down, that scared him. Then when I picked up the piece of wood and shouted at him that scared him more and he ran off."

Two months ago Mr Nowroozi grabbed another would-be thief and held him until police arrived.

The latest incident happened at 8.20pm on Thursday. CCTV captured by Mr Nowroozi and handed to police shows the raider enter the shop and turn around the sign in the window from "open" to "closed". He walks to the counter which Mr Nowroozi is standing behind.

Mr Nowroozi's wife, Fariba, also 40, said: "He wanted money from the till, of that we're sure. He then pulls out this baton from his pocket and waves it around, threatening my husband.

"He says he wants beer but I think when my husband refuses and presses the alarm and grabs the wood he gets scared and changes his mind.

"We have had the shop for 18 months now and we work up to 18 hours a day to make a success of the business during a time of recession. We are not going to let someone just come in, threaten us and rob us in this way."

The robber wore a white hooded top with the hood pulled up, blue jeans and black Adidas trainers. He fled up London Road in the direction of the city centre.

Yesterday, one regular woman customer in the shop said: "Ali works hard to make a success of the shop and looks after the community's needs.

"I find it shocking that someone feels they can come in and threaten him like this. I hope whoever is responsible is caught as soon as possible."
